Farmers attempt to grow hemp

North Dakota farmers Dave Monson and Wayne Hauge HOW -ghee say they have a right to grow industrial hemp under state regulations and they re suing the federal government But Justice Department lawyers say the farmers have no more standing to sue than someone who wants to use drugs recreationally That s because the government considers hemp to be the same as its cousin marijuana Tim Purdon the attorney for the farmers says North Dakota lawmakers have passed a law specifically allowing farmers in the state to grow industrial hemp The farmers want a federal judge in Bismarck to rule in their favor without a trial Arguments are scheduled November 14th
